Sgt. Maj. Eric J. Stockton, former Marine Barracks Washington, D.C. sergeant major, stands at the position of attention while the order for his award is read during a relief and appointment ceremony at the Barracks June 27. During the ceremony, Stockton relinquished his post to Sgt. Maj. Angela M. Maness and retired after more than 30 years of service.
